说起知乎,很多人都把它想象成“问答与算法的交响乐”,但你有没有想过它的后台到底是跑在哪儿?有没有那么一台“云互联”服务器,像主播在直播时突然出现的神秘后门?今天就拉开这层神秘的面纱,聊聊知乎究竟是怎么内撑一座海市蜃楼般的云平台,以及它背后到底有没有所谓的“云互联”服务器。
首先,先甩出个小预热:如果你在搜索引擎里输入“知乎云互联”,会出现多条结果,最热门的往往是讨论知乎在三大云平台——阿里云、腾讯云、华为云——之间做“混合云”互联的帖子。虽然众多回答里混杂着术语和云资源布局,但真正的“云互联服务器”并不是单台物理机,而是一种虚拟化的网络加速方案。
说到阿里云,大家更熟悉的是它的“云互联”业务叫做“云市场互联”。阿里云把它称为“云互联”,提供跨地域、跨云房间的数据高速通道;而知乎在内部让自己的大规模计算节点,直接连上阿里云的互联网络,从而让业务在中国内部高速下载和上传数据。
说到腾讯云,腾讯则提供“腾讯云互联通道(VPC互联)”。知乎在北京与香港的业务往往需要跨境传输。因为腾讯云在香港有数据中心,它能给知乎提供“一条直通”的高速通道,保证跨境访问时的延迟几乎不感知。
华为云的“云连通(Cloud Connect)”则是另一种实现方式。知乎曾在华为云的“跳板”服务器上部署一个演示实例,让我们看到“跨不同云厂商的交互”是如何通过此类代理节点完成的。实测下,当请求到达华为云后,系统会自动把请求路由到最近的知乎服务器节点,再从那里返回数据。
但所有这些看似“云互联”名词,实际上是背后底层高速光纤网络的结果。是的,知乎并不是雇佣某一台“云互联服务器”,而是把自己的 Web 与读写分离架构,横跨多家云厂商,然后在它们之间建立专线。我们在吃瓜时如果听到“云互联”二字,往往在暗里为它点亮了“独占光纤滑翔机”的标志。